Safety

Bunk beds can be the ideal solution to save space in children's rooms, but they require regular maintenance and safety measures in order to prevent accidents. Guardrails high enough to reduce the chance of falling are recommended, as well as sturdy ladders and a frame strong enough to support the mattress. In addition, parents should teach their children to make use of the bunk bed in a safe manner and to avoid rough play with or around it.

In addition to guardrails and ladders The bunk beds must be fitted with a sturdy, secure mattress that is appropriate for the upper and lower bunks. A mattress that is too small room bunk beds could lead to falls and injuries and a mattress that is too big could cause the bed frame to slide. Bunk bed manufacturers usually offer instructions to ensure the correct size of mattress, and it is also a good idea to check regularly the bunk bed's ladder and frame for damages or loose parts.

Safety measures for bunk beds must be consistent with the child's age and capacity to safely climb up and down. For instance, the top bunk should be reserved for older children who can climb the ladder without difficulty or danger. In addition, it's a good idea to avoid bunk beds that have ladders that aren't sturdy enough, as they can easily fall while climbing or be used as steps to jump on the bed.

Another safety measure is to not place the bunk bed near any hazards such as windows and heaters. Also, bunk bed ladders should be checked and strengthened as required. Not to mention items like belts and jump ropes should be kept out of the space around the bunk bed.

Style

Bunk beds are a great alternative for reducing space and adding a touch of style to a child's room. They come in a range of finishes including pristine white to rich dark pecan. They also eliminate the requirement for box springs with integrated sturdy slat support systems. Some have under-bed drawers that increase their utility.

There are many different types of bunk beds, so it's crucial to find the perfect style for your home and room. There are a variety of bunk beds. The classic is two standard-sized bunk beds that are stacked one on one another. There are also storage bunks and L-shaped bunks. Storage bunks are an ideal option for children who want to keep their clothes and toys organized. They are also ideal for rooms with limited space since they are smaller than normal bunks.

Some bunk bed models can convert into separate double or single beds and allow you to change them as your child grows older. This is especially useful in situations where you are restricted by space or have to accommodate guests. These types typically come with an attached trundle which can be pulled out to create an additional sleeping area when required.

Think about a queen-sized or twin-over-full bunk bed if you wish to accommodate older children. These beds have a larger lower level that can be used as a comfortable reading nook or play space. They are also great for accommodating large children or adults and some models come with an optional trundle that can be removed to give additional sleeping space when needed.
